APPLICATION FOR A PREMISES LICENCE OR CLUB PREMISES CERTIFICATE TO BE GRANTED UNDER THE LICENSING ACT 2003

WR1 1JZPublished 08/08/25
Worcester Observer

What is proposed?

Name of applicant/club: TWINKLE JAZZ LTD

Postal address of premises/club or description: No 43, 43 Upper Tything, Worcester, WR1 1JZ

The applicant proposes to carry out the following licensable activities or qualifying club activities on or from the above premises/club premises: Supply Alcohol On/Off Premises.

The proposed hours of operation for these licensable activities are: Sunday to Thursday 12:00hrs to 23:00hrs, Friday to Saturday 12:00hrs to 00:00hrs

Representations by interested parties or responsible authorities should be made in writing to Worcestershire Regulatory Services, Wyre Forest House, Finepoint Way, Kidderminster, DY11 7WF or enquiries@worcsregservices.gove.uk by 03/09/2025.

The record of the application is available for inspection by appointment. Please call us on 01905 822799 for an appointment.

IT IS AN OFFENCE, LIABLE ON CONVICTION
TO AN UNLIMITED FINE, UNDER SECTION 158
OF THE LICENSING ACT 2003 TO KNOWINGLY
OR RECKLESSLY MAKE A FALSE STATEMENT IN,
OR IN CONNECTION WITH, AN APPLICATION.
